Formulareingabe, verifizieren, Password, JavaScript, beispiel, download, free, kostenlos
 Password
    
 HomeFormulare • Password Verifikation Quellcode 

 Eingaben vergleichen - Password Verifizierung

Hier werden die Eingaben in zwei Textfeldern darauf überprüft, ob die Einträge identisch sind. Durch die Verifizierung werden z.B. bei einen Passwordeintrag Tippfehler weitgehend ausgeschlossen.

JavaScript vergleicht die Eingabewerte zweier Textfelder

UPDATE  19.07.2009  22:00 Uhr, Werteübergabe nun mit getElementById

Anwendung könnte dieses Beispiel auf einer Anmeldeseite, bei der Eintragung neuer User finden. Es ist aber auch für alle Eingabefelder sinnvoll, wo es auf exakte Schreibweise ankommt und überall dort, wo z.B. eine Unterscheidung von Groß- Kleinschrift wichtig ist.


  Arbeitsweise

Eingaben in zwei Textfeldern werden nach dem Klicken des Submit-Buttons miteinander verglichen. Wenn die Werte nicht übereinstimmen, wird eine Alertmeldung angezeigt und zur Wiederholung der Eingabe aufgefordert.      
Password:
Re-enter:


<form onSubmit="return checkPw(this)">

<table cellspacing="0" cellpadding="6" border="0">
<tr><td>Password:<br>Re-enter:</td>
<td>
<input type="password" id="pw1" size="10"><br>
<input type="password" id="pw2" size="10">
</td></tr>

<tr><td colspan="2" align="center">
<input class="button" type="submit" value="Submit">
</td></tr>
</table>

</form>
  • Eingabefeld 1 hat die ID 'pw1'
  • Eingabefeld 2 hat die ID 'pw2'
Beim Senden wird die Funktion 'checkPw()' aufgerufen.


Die Werte werden den Formularfeldern entnommen und Variablen zugeordnet mit
Eingabepw01 = document.getElementById("pw1").value;
Eingabepw02 = document.getElementById("pw2").value;
Die Prüfung erfolgt durch:
if (Eingabepw01 != Eingabepw02)
alert ("Text");
Wenn Eingabepw01 ungleich (!=) Eingabepw02 dann zeige eine Meldung an







30.05.2003   

NACH OBEN